Recipe Overview

Prep Time: 15 minutes

Cook Time: 1 hour

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es

Servings: 6-8

Ingredients

  • 2 lbs ground chicken
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s (whole wheat for a healthier option)
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ped onion
  • 1/2 cup finely chopped bell pepper (red or green)
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 cup BBQ s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This ensures your meatloaf cooks evenly and thoroughly.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ground chicken,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, chopped onion, bell pepper, minced garlic, eggs, parsley, Worcestershire sauce, Dijon mustard, salt, and black pepper. Use your hands or a spatula to mix until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, which can make the meatloaf tough.
  3. Form the mixture into a loaf shape and place it in a greased baking dish or on a lined baking sheet. Make sure the loaf is not too thick to ensure even cooking.
  4. In a separate bowl, mix together the BBQ sauce and apple cider vinegar. This will serve as the glaze for your meatloaf.
  5. Spread half of the BBQ glaze over the top of the meatloaf. Reserve the other half for serving.
  6. Bake the meatloaf in the preheated oven for about 45 minutes.
  7. After 45 minutes, check the internal temperature of the meatloaf with a meat thermometer. It should read 165°F (74°C) when fully cooked. If it hasn’t reached this temperature, continue baking for an additional 10-15 minutes.
  8. Once cooked, remove the meatloaf from the oven and let it rest for 10 minutes before slicing. This resting period allows the juices to redistribute, making each slice tender and juicy.
  9. Serve with the remaining BBQ glaze on the side. Enjoy it warm or cold, perfect for any outdoor gathering!

Why This BBQ Chicken Meatloaf Works for Summer

This BBQ Chicken Meatloaf is a fantastic option for summer gatherings because it is not only healthy but also incredibly versatile. You can serve it hot or cold, making it suitable for picnics or potlucks where reheating may not be an option. The chicken provides a leaner protein compared to traditional beef meatloaf, while the BBQ sauce adds a smoky sweetness that complements the flavors of summer.

Additionally, this recipe is packed with vegetables, making it a nutrient-dense choice that can easily be paired with a variety of summer sides. Think fresh salads, grilled vegetables, or even fruit skewers. You can also customize the meatloaf by adding your favorite veggies or spices to suit your taste preferences.

Tips for the Perfect Meatloaf

To ensure your meatloaf turns out perfectly every time, consider the following tips:

  • Use fresh ingredients: Fresh herbs and vegetables will enhance the flavors of your meatloaf significantly.
  • Don’t overmix: As mentioned earlier, mixing too much can lead to a dense texture. Mix until just combined.
  • Let it rest: Resting the meatloaf after baking is crucial for juicy slices.
  • Experiment with flavors: Play around with different seasonings or sauces to find your perfect combination.

FAQs About Summer BBQ Chicken Meatloaf

Can I make this meatloaf ahead of time?

Absolutely! You can prepare the meatloaf mixture a day in advance and store it in the fridge. Just shape it into a loaf and bake it when you’re ready to serve.

Can I freeze leftovers?

Yes, this meatloaf freezes well.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then foil, and it can be stored in the freezer for up to three months. Th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.

What can I substitute for breadcrumbs?

If you prefer a gluten-free option, you can use almond flour or crushed gluten-free crackers as a substitute for breadcrumbs.

How do I know when the meatloaf is done?

The best way to check for doneness is to use a meat thermometer.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C) to ensure it is safe to eat.
